Edith Flörsheim
Edith Flörsheim is a memorial in Berlin, Berlin. Edith Flörsheim is situated nearby to the office building Ludwig-Erhard-Haus, as well as near the library Bibliothek des Konservatismus.- Type: Memorial
- Also known as: “Edith Flörsheim geb. Koppel”
- Inscription: “Hier wohnte Edith Flörsheim geb. Koppel Jg. 1894 deportiert 13.1.1942 Riga ermordet”

Hansaviertel
Suburb
Photo: Fridolin freudenfett,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Hansaviertel is the smallest Ortsteil of Berlin and is between Großer Tiergarten and the Spree River, within the central Mitte borough of Berlin. The district was almost completely destroyed during World War II but was rebuilt from 1957 to 1961 as a social housing project by international master architects such as Alvar Aalto, Egon Eiermann, Walter Gropius, Oscar Niemeyer, and Sep Ruf.
